A Brief HIPAA Refresher: Whats Covered?


Okay, so HIPAA, right? We all kinda know about it, but sometimes it feels like trying to remember a dream you had last week. In 2025, its gonna be even more crucial than it is now, with all the stuff happening in healthcare and tech. So, a quick refresher is totally needed!


Basically, HIPAA, or the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act, is all about protecting your health information. I mean, nobody wants their medical records plastered all over the internet, do they? It covers a lot of ground, but the main thing is Protected Health Information, or PHI. This is any info that could identify you and relates to your health condition, treatments, or payment for healthcare. Think your name, address, social security number, medical history, even your appointment dates. managed services new york city All of it!

Well, its mainly healthcare providers like doctors, hospitals, and pharmacies. But it also includes health plans, health clearinghouses, and business associates who work with them. Basically, if someone is handling your health info, they probably need to be HIPAA compliant.


And what does that compliance mean? managed it security services provider Its about security, privacy, and breach notification. They gotta keep your info secure, limit who can see it, and tell you if theres a breach, like if your data gets hacked. Theres rules about how they can use and share your info, too. They cant just sell it to marketing companies or post it on Facebook. Thats a big no-no!


Whats not covered? Well, things like employment records held by your employer (unless theyre also your health plan) arent typically covered by HIPAA. And general health advice you get online isnt necessarily covered either. But any specific medical info handled by covered entities? Definetly!
